Chelsea have confirmed the signing of Valentin Barco from Strasbourg.
The 21-year-old Argentina midfielder has put pen to paper on a contract until 2033.
Barco, who played for Brighton before a move to Ligue 1, was a part of Argentina’s World Cup squad that reached the final last month.
He was an unused substitute during Argentina’s 2-1 win over England in the semi-finals but caught headlines for a bust-up with Jude Bellingham at full-time.
Barco could be seen running onto the pitch, celebrating in the faces of the England players after Enzo Fernandez’s equaliser.
He will join Xabi Alonso’s squad after his mandatory break following the World Cup.
